GOI DEPARTMENT OF BIOTECHNOLOGY DELHICentral2016-2017470440Genome wide association studies in schizophrenia have identified several risk loci in western populations. This study will replicate the SNPs identified in the western populations in Indian population to see if they are common. The following genes will be studied: MIR137 (rs1625579), ZFN804A9 (rs1344706), CACNA1C (rs476905), TCF4 (rs9960967), NRGN (rs12807809), ANK3 (rs10994359), MHC NOTCH4 (rs3131296) and TP53 (rs1042522).

AchieveMents: Dr Sarada Menon who is the founder of the organisation has received Padma Bhushan award from Government of India and also has been awarded Avvaiyar award from Govt of Tamilnadu Dr Thara, Vice Chairman of the organisation has been awarded Honorary Fellowship from the Royal College, London
